Ingredients
  

  • 2-4 lbs of your choice of protein (bone-in chicken thighs, pork tenderloin, beef brisket, whole fish)
  • ½ cup high-quality dry rub or marinade
  • 2-3 tablespoons olive oil or avocado oil
  • 1 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
  • 1-2 teaspoons coarse sea salt
  • 1 onion (optional)
  • 4 cloves garlic (optional)
  • Fresh rosemary or thyme sprigs (optional)
  • 2 cups chopped seasonal vegetables (e.g., bell peppers, zucchini, asparagus, sweet potatoes)

Method
 

  1. Pat your chosen protein completely dry with paper towels.
  2. Drizzle the protein with olive or avocado oil and generously coat it with the dry rub, massaging it in.
  3. Preheat your Traeger by filling the hopper with hardwood pellets, closing the lid, and setting the temperature.
  4. Chop your seasonal vegetables into uniform pieces while the Traeger preheats.
  5. Place the seasoned protein directly on the grill grates and arrange vegetables in a single layer.
  6. Insert a meat thermometer into the thickest part of your protein and let it smoke until the internal temperature reaches just below your target doneness.
  7. Increase the Traeger temperature for the last 15-30 minutes if desired to create a crust.
  8. Remove the protein from the grill and let it rest for 10-20 minutes.
  9. Slice or shred the protein and serve immediately with smoked vegetables or preferred sides.

Notes

Use fresh, high-quality hardwood pellets for the best flavor. Experiment with different types for various proteins. Allow leftover food to cool and store in airtight containers.
